The Role of the Transmission Control Module

The Transmission Control Module, or TCM, is like the central brain for your car’s shifting. It watches sensors to know when to change gears for the best performance. If the TCM finds a problem, it turns on the check engine light to tell you.

Without a working TCM, your car can’t shift gears well or might not shift at all. It uses data from the engine and wheels to keep driving safe and smooth. If it can’t talk to the rest of the car, the whole drivetrain might go into safe mode.

How the Engine Control Module Communicates with the Transmission

Modern cars have a smart network. The Engine Control Module (ECM) and the Transmission Control Module (TCM) talk to each other all the time. They share info on throttle, engine load, and speed to find the best shift times. This smooth talk makes driving easy and fun.

When the TCM finds a problem, it tells the ECM. The ECM then turns on the dashboard lights. This way, the engine knows the transmission is not working right.

Limp Mode and Vehicle Safety Concerns

If the system finds a big problem, it might go into limp mode. This is a safety feature. It locks the car into one gear, usually second or third.

This mode lets you drive slowly to a repair shop. But it’s not safe for long trips. If your car goes into this mode, pull over and get help right away.

Locating the Data Link Connector

First, find the Data Link Connector, or DLC port. It’s a 16-pin port found directly under the dashboard on the driver’s side. You might need to get down low or use a flashlight to find it near the steering column or fuse box cover.

Once you find the port, make sure your ignition is set right. Your scanner’s manual will tell you how. A secure connection is key for the scanner to talk to your car’s computer.

Reading the Pending and Stored Codes

After turning on the scanner, follow the menu to scan the system. It will show stored and pending codes. These codes help you understand the p0700 code interpretation.

Write down every code you see, even if they don’t seem related to the transmission. Sometimes, a small issue can cause a big warning. Having this list makes fixing your car easier.

Step Two: Identifying Secondary Transmission Codes

Code P0700 is not just one problem. It’s a general notification from the Transmission Control Module (TCM). Many think it means just one part is broken.

This code is like a messenger. It tells you the transmission needs help but doesn’t say what’s wrong. By understanding code P0700 right, you avoid guessing which part failed.

Why P0700 is Only the Tip of the Iceberg

Seeing this code is just the start. The P0700 code tells the Engine Control Module there’s a more detailed fault code. If you stop here, you might replace parts that aren’t broken.

Focusing on the secondary codes is key. They show you the real problem with your car’s performance.

Interpreting Manufacturer-Specific Transmission Faults

Looking deeper, you’ll find codes specific to your car’s maker. These codes can point to problems like a faulty shift solenoid or a damaged speed sensor.

By finding these specific faults, you can fix your car right. This way, you avoid expensive, unnecessary repairs. Always look at these secondary codes to fix your car’s real problem.

Step Three: Inspecting Wiring and Electrical Connections

When I see a p0700 code, I look for hidden problems under the hood. Often, a loose wire or corroded plug is the cause. I always start by checking the wiring harness visually before doing more complex tests.

Checking for Corroded or Damaged Harnesses

I start by tracing the wiring to the transmission. I look for signs of fraying, exposed copper, or melted insulation. Corrosion is common, too, in areas where road salt is used.

If I see a green or crusty connector, I clean it with electrical contact cleaner. It’s important to make sure every plug is tight and the tabs are locked. A loose connection can cause problems that look like a big mechanical issue.

Testing Ground Connections for the Transmission Control Module

The transmission control module needs a good ground connection to work right. If the ground wire is loose or rusted, it can cause errors. I use a digital multimeter to check the resistance between the module and the chassis.

If the reading is high, it means the connection is bad. I clean the contact point and tighten the bolt. This simple fix often solves the problem without needing to replace expensive parts.

Fault TypeCommon SymptomRecommended Action
Corroded ConnectorIntermittent shiftingApply contact cleaner
Frayed WiringTotal loss of signalRepair or replace wire
Loose GroundErratic sensor dataClean and tighten bolt
Heat DamageBurning plastic smellReroute and insulate

Step Four: Evaluating Transmission Fluid Quality

Wondering what does code p0700 mean? Start by checking your transmission fluid. This fluid is like the lifeblood of your car’s shifting system. Looking at its condition can show wear before it gets worse.

Signs of Burnt or Contaminated Fluid

Find the dipstick or the fill plug to check the fluid. Good fluid is translucent and reddish. Bad fluid is dark brown or black, showing it’s too hot.

Smell the fluid for a sharp, burnt smell. This means clutch damage. Also, look for metallic shavings or grit on the dipstick. These signs mean parts are grinding and can block the valve body.

When to Perform a Fluid Flush or Change

Choosing between a simple change or a full flush depends on how dirty the fluid is. A simple drain and fill works for slightly dirty fluid. But, if it’s very dirty, a professional flush is needed to clean the system.

Fluid ConditionVisual AppearanceRecommended Action
HealthyBright Red/PinkNone (Monitor)
OxidizedDark BrownDrain and Fill
ContaminatedBlack/Burnt SmellProfessional Flush
Severe WearMetallic ParticlesInternal Repair

Always check your owner’s manual for the right fluid for your transmission. The wrong fluid can harm your car’s sensitive parts.

What does code p0700 mean when it appears on my diagnostic scanner?

Code p0700 means the Transmission Control Module (TCM) found a problem in the transmission. It’s like a message from the transmission to the engine computer. It tells the engine computer to turn on the Check Engine Light.

Can you provide a formal code p0700 definition for my repair records?

The official code p0700 definition is «Transmission Control System Malfunction.» It’s a generic OBD-II code for all cars made after 1996. It means the transmission has a problem, but we need to find out what it is.

What is the most accurate p0700 trouble code explanation for a non-mechanic?

My p0700 trouble code explanation is about communication. Your car has two brains: the Engine Control Module (ECM) and the TCM. When the transmission brain notices a problem, it tells the engine brain to warn you. The ECM sends the P0700 code to tell you to check the transmission’s memory.

Why is p0700 code interpretation different for a Toyota versus a Ford?

While the code is generic, p0700 code interpretation changes because of how different engineers design systems. On a Toyota, it might point to a shift solenoid issue. On a Ford, it might be a lead frame failure or a speed sensor problem. I always check the specific technical service bulletins (TSBs) for the car I’m working on.
